About the Role

We build and operate the software systems that deploy, validate, and manage AI compute clusters across data centers worldwide for the world’s fastest AI Inference. Our work turns complex bare-metal infrastructure into repeatable, automated deployment flows spanning server provisioning, network configuration, Kubernetes bring-up, health validation, and operational handoff.

As a Software Engineer on the Cluster Deployment Automation team, you will help build the pushbutton tooling that makes large-scale cluster deployments faster, safer, and more reproducible. This role is designed for talented engineers passionate about learning through hands-on work with Python, Bash, Ansible, Linux, bare-metal servers, networking equipment, Kubernetes, and observability systems while learning how production AI infrastructure is built and operated at scale.

Responsibilities

  • Develop and maintain automation for deployment workflows, including provisioning, configuration, validation, and operational handoff.

  • Turn manual deployment steps into tested, repeatable pushbutton workflows.

  • Participate in hands-on cluster deployments to build practical debugging and operational expertise.

  • Troubleshoot issues across Linux systems, bare-metal servers, networking, storage, Kubernetes, and connectivity.

  • Contribute to infrastructure-as-code and GitOps workflows using tools such as Terraform, Ansible, pull requests, and code review.

  • Add health checks, observability, dashboards, and validation logic to improve deployment reliability.

  • Partner with networking, infrastructure, security, and operations teams to deliver secure and reproducible data center deployments.

Basic Qualifications

  • 2+ years of mid- to large-scale data center deployment

  • Strong fundamentals in Python and Bash, with the ability to write scripts and small programs.

  • Basic Linux experience, including command-line usage, processes, filesystems, and disk troubleshooting.

  • Working knowledge of Git, including branching, commits, pull requests, and code review.

  • CS, ECE, or related technical degree, or equivalent practical experience.

  • Curiosity, strong problem-solving instincts, and willingness to work hands-on with real infrastructure.

Preferred Qualifications

  • Networking fundamentals, including VLANs and routing basics; exposure to BGP, switch configuration, or Arista EOS automation is a plus.

  • Kubernetes experience or familiarity.

  • Infrastructure-as-code and GitOps experience, including Terraform, Ansible, and PR-based change control.

  • Bare-metal provisioning concepts such as PXE, DHCP, iPXE, Redfish, IPMI, and BMC management.

  • Observability experience with Prometheus or Grafana.

  • API design and client-server architecture.

  • Automation side projects or open-source contributions.

What you need to know about the Austin Tech Scene

Austin has a diverse and thriving tech ecosystem thanks to home-grown companies like Dell and major campuses for IBM, AMD and Apple. The state’s flagship university, the University of Texas at Austin, is known for its engineering school, and the city is known for its annual South by Southwest tech and media conference. Austin’s tech scene spans many verticals, but it’s particularly known for hardware, including semiconductors, as well as AI, biotechnology and cloud computing. And its food and music scene, low taxes and favorable climate has made the city a destination for tech workers from across the country.

Key Facts About Austin Tech

  • Number of Tech Workers: 180,500; 13.7% of overall workforce (2024 CompTIA survey)
  • Major Tech Employers: Dell, IBM, AMD, Apple, Alphabet
  • Key Industries: Artificial intelligence, hardware, cloud computing, software, healthtech
  • Funding Landscape: $4.5 billion in VC funding in 2024 (Pitchbook)
  • Notable Investors: Live Oak Ventures, Austin Ventures, Hinge Capital, Gigafund, KdT Ventures, Next Coast Ventures, Silverton Partners
  • Research Centers and Universities: University of Texas, Southwestern University, Texas State University, Center for Complex Quantum Systems, Oden Institute for Computational Engineering and Sciences, Texas Advanced Computing Center
